THAI VEGETARIAN FRIED RICE (Kugan )
THAI VEGETARIAN RICE
Ingredients:
2 cups cooked cold rice
1 tofu cut into cubes and shallow pan fried
2 tbs vegetable oil
5 pips garlic minced
½ tsp grated ginger
¼ cup sliced red capsicum
¼ cup sliced green capsicum
¼ cup baby corn strips
¼ cup carrot julienned
1 ½ tsp red chillie flakes
2 tsp soy sauce, little more if needed
Salt to taste
½ tsp light brown sugar
½ cup basil leaves, sliced
Method:
See that there are no lumps in the cold rice.
Shallow fry the tofu and keep aside.
Heat the oil in a non- stick wok. Add in the garlic and ginger.
Saute for few seconds till fragrant.
Add in the red, green capsicums, also the corn and carrot.
Give a good stir, add in the chillie flakes, soy sauce, salt,
brown sugar and basil leaves. Mix well and reduce the heat.
Add in the cold rice and tofu, and toss the rice gently to mix well.
Serve hot.

Cauliflower Dal:
Cauliflower florets: 2 cups(each piece should be medium sized)
Moong dal: 3 spoons,(enakku kaiyalavu thaan 1/2 hand moongdal)
Toor dal: 1.5 spoonhalf hand again
Red chilli: 3 (you can replace this with green chilli)
Groundnut: 1/2 cup
Onion - 1 big sized
Tomato - 2 medium or 1 big
Turmeric Powder
Chill Powder
Coriander Powder
Oil
Salt
Method:
Heat the cooker, pour oil, fry the red chillies, add onion fry till golden brown.
Add tomato fry for a minute. Add salt, chill powder, turmeric powder, coriander powder.
Add cauliflower and groundnut, give a good mix. Put the dal, give a good mix, pour enough water.
Close the cooker and leave it for a whistle. Thats it, garnish with coriander and have with roti or rice.

This is one of my favourite rice I prepare often.
Capsicum Rice:
Capsicum - 1 for 1 person
Ural dal - 1/2 spoon
Cooked rice
Oil
Turmeric Powder - litle
Chilli Powder - 1/4 spoon
Salt
To Grind:
Red Chillies - 7
Urad Dal - arai kozhambu karandi ( sorry these are my measuring thinggies , karandi, 1 kai, arai kai )
Channa dal - arai kozhambu karandi
Asafoetida powder aka perungayam
Method:
Heat the pan, dry fry Red chillies, asafoetida, urad dal and channa dal. After it turns slightly brown, Transfer the contents to a mixer grinder and make a powder.
Keep it aside.
Now let us go to the main dish,
Heat the same pan, pour oil. Now add urad dal after it started turning brown, add capsicum, fry for a minute.
Add salt, chilli powder turmeric powder. Cover a cook so that the capsicum cooks soon. Turn off the stove after ensuring that the capsicum is well cooked.
Now add the cooked rice to the capsicum content, then, add 1 spoon of the prepared powder, give a good mix. Check for the spice and salt, if salt is required, it can be added now.
If spice is less then add 1 more spoon or the desired content of the prepared powder. Give a good mix again. Thats it Capsicum rice is ready.
It may be appearing tedious but it is easy to prepare once the powder is ready on hand.
I prepared the powder and kept it safe so that I can add whenever I prepare this rice.
